Packages that use org.apache.http.client.cache Package Description org.apache.http.client.cache This package consists largely of constants and interfaces that are necessary for building new storage backends for theCachingHttpClientor for those clients wanting to get a little more behavioral information out of the cache module (for example, whether a particular response was a cache hit or not).org.apache.http.impl.client.cache This package contains a cache module that can be used for HTTP/1.1 client-side caching. -
